Learn about CVE-2018-3904 affecting Samsung SmartThings Hub STH-ETH-250 firmware version 0.20.17. Discover the impact, technical details, and mitigation steps for this critical buffer overflow vulnerability.
The Samsung SmartThings Hub STH-ETH-250 - Firmware version 0.20.17 has a critical security flaw that allows attackers to trigger a stack buffer overflow through the camera 'update' feature.
Understanding CVE-2018-3904
This CVE involves a classic buffer overflow vulnerability in the video-core's HTTP server of the Samsung SmartThings Hub STH-ETH-250.
What is CVE-2018-3904?
The vulnerability arises from improper extraction of fields from a JSON payload, enabling user-controlled data manipulation that leads to a stack buffer overflow.
The Impact of CVE-2018-3904
Technical Details of CVE-2018-3904
The technical aspects of the vulnerability are crucial to understanding its implications.
Vulnerability Description
The camera 'update' feature of the video-core's HTTP server in Samsung SmartThings Hub STH-ETH-250 - Firmware version 0.20.17 is susceptible to a buffer overflow due to mishandling of user-controlled JSON data.
Affected Systems and Versions
Exploitation Mechanism
Attackers can exploit this vulnerability by sending a crafted HTTP request to the device, triggering the stack buffer overflow.
Mitigation and Prevention
Protecting systems from CVE-2018-3904 requires immediate actions and long-term security practices.
Immediate Steps to Take
Long-Term Security Practices
Patching and Updates